Hotel Information

We've teamed up with the Jamboree Foodfest & Bar to offer our guests international cuisine, extensive drinks options and a friendly welcome, well into the wee hours. And, come the morning, our unlimited, diverse breakfast spread (included in your room rate) gets you more than prepared to greet the day. Add in a relaxed noon check-out, power showers in every room and witty design touches throughout, and you're guaranteed a stay like no other, just minutes from the liveliest pockets of Manchester.

2.5 star ratingIf you get this hotel cheap and are happy with the breakfast options then you might be happy as it was cleanIbis have ruined what was once a very good hotel. Having stayed here many times in the past I was gobsmacked to see what Ibis had done to the Portland! I booked before it changed to Ibis so was unaware that it had changed. The receptionist wears gym clothes, the reception has been ripped out and replaced with a table. The room looked like they had portioned of a normal sized room to make two. There was hardly room to squeeze past the beds to get to the far side of the room. There is no longer a full cooked breakfast available and now they offer a continental breakfast. That turned out to be stale bread to toast and some fruit. The tea and coffee is made by vending machines and it is disgusting. I ended up going else where to buy a proper breakfast which is not on as I had booked my room specifically to include a full breakfast. I certainly didn't get value for money!Burnio11 May 2017
